Analysis of Formation Process of Purchase and Use Intention of New Energy Vehicles in Low Emission Zones
With the increasing number of fuel vehicles,air pollution is becoming increasingly severe.In recent years,some administrative departments has begun to establish zones with specific pollutant emission limits for fuel vehicles and promote people's choice of green transportation methods such as new energy vehicles,low emission zones.In order to understand people's intention to purchase and use new energy vehicles in low emission zones,take fuel commuters as the survey object.Based on self-regulated behav-ior change stage model,the people's intention to purchase and use new energy vehicles were divided into goal intention stage,behavior intention stage,implementation intention stage,and intention formation stage.Based on each intention stage,auxiliary intervention measures were provided to promote intention improvement.Finally obtain the demand for auxiliary intervention measures at different stages of intention,and establish the before and after phased intervention measures two models for the formation of intention to purchase and use new energy vehicles in low emission zones.The analysis shows that providing a phased intervention model can better explain the formation process of people's intention to purchase and use new energy vehicles in low emission zones.And the changes in the im-portance factors that affect people's intentions at each stage before and after the intervention of phased measures were analyzed.The re-sults can provide reference and suggestions for some administrative departments to build low emission zones.
